Alright, so today I have 3 cases from OtterBox. We're starting with the Commuter which after using these cases each for a few days I now, happens to be my favorite. What I like about the case it's light weight, about as thin as you'd expect for a proven protective case and that it's got huge bezels to protect the display. This case is easy to install, and I mention it because the defender is so much more challenging. I also like the fact that OtterBox is not trying to compete with the Beauty of the Note. They know their lane and they let the Note shine the way it was intended to. Along the bottom, you've got plenty of clearance to get to your S-pen, with a nice cutout for your speaker grill and mic. But then we come to the dust covers on the ports. Some of us like'em, so of us don’t. For me personally, I would like to see them removed from this case because I don't think you need them. I forgot to mention earlier that this is a 2 piece case, so you'll feel the difference between the rubber slipcover and the polycarbonate outer shell. The buttons here are great. They have a nice click and firm feeling to them. Up top, nothing but protection with a mic cutout. Here's just a quick look at the power button so you can see this side of the case. On the back, you've got a triangle shaped cutout to for your camera, flash and stuff. I find it really easy to hit the fingerprint scanner every time with this design so I'm not hunting around looking for it. And on the bottom, OtterBox branding. Right now I leaning towards this one. This case gives me a design I can live with for a protective case. Next we have the Symmetry. This is the thinnest case out of the bunch. It's also really light and the only one-piece case here. If you're looking for something in the middle between the commuter and the defender, get this one. Along the bottom you can see that the Symmetry does not have the port covers. On the sides, top and bottom, the rubber and polycarbonate is fused together. I do find that the buttons on the case require a bit more force to press than on the other cases I have today. Along the right hand side just about the power button there is some OtterBox branding, and on the back of the case, we got a similar triangle cutout to the commuter case with more OtterBox branding along the bottom. Most things are good for me with this case, except with any these cases, docking your phone is what you wont be doing! So I'll need to find a wireless dock. If you know of a good one, let me know. Lastly, we have the defender. Otterbox's most protective case. It's does comes with the belt holster and is the most expensive out of the bunch. When paired with a screen protector, you get a great deal of protection. I don't remember is this was on previous cases, but check out this memory foam-like insert. With the case when it comes to installing it, it's the most difficult out of the bunch which is why I'm going to show you to give you an idea of what it takes to get the case on the phone….so take a look In the hand this case does add extra weight to phone, but not so much that you don't want to use it. It feels awesome in the hand. I don't know if this is synthetic leather or what, but the material here feels really nice to me.
